Enduring long-term abuse from her stepfather, Hera finds solace in the art department at Ston College where chance introduces her to classmates Brad and Yoanna. A deep friendship blossoms, offering Hera a taste of freedom and inspiring her to rebel against her oppressor, David. However, the path to liberation proves challenging, exacting a painful toll on Hera as she endeavors to break free from the constraints of her tumultuous past.

Review

The recently released 77-episode mini-series Jailed Bird offers an emotional and thought-provoking viewing experience. It tells the story of Hera, a young woman who has suffered long-term abuse by her stepfather David. When she enters college and meets classmates Brad and Yoanna, she finally starts to experience friendship and care. Through them, she realizes her situation is not normal and gains the courage to break free from her abusive home life. However, this freedom that Hera so desperately craves does not come easily.

 

Over the course of the series, we witness Hera go from a shy, closed-off girl to someone willing to stand up for herself and fight back, no matter the personal cost. A lot of this personal growth is thanks to Brad and Yoanna’s patient support. The friendship between the three college students, full of youthful camaraderie and lively banter, makes for endearing viewing. We can’t help but root for them, especially brave Hera.

 

As Hera gains more confidence, tensions inevitably escalate in her household. The hostility displayed by her manipulative and controlling stepfather David is stomach-churning at times. When Hera finally confronts him and declares her independence, the ensuing drama is nail-bitingly intense. 

 

Of course, securing her liberty requires painful sacrifice on Hera’s part. The series memorably depicts how trauma shapes a person in multifaceted ways. Ultimately though, the mini-series delivers an uplifting message about the resilience of the human spirit. Despite everything Hera endures, she emerges stronger, determined to live life on her own terms.

 

With its well-paced plot, insightful social commentary, and charismatic leads, Jailed Bird makes for a compelling viewing experience. Hera’s inspirational triumph over adversity and injustice will resonate strongly with many viewers. This mini-series deserves praise for tackling heavy themes in an accessible yet hard-hitting manner. Definitely worth adding to your watch-list!
